Bill Summary

Under the bill, a county or municipality, at the public expense, is to provide for the construction and maintenance of sidewalks within a two-mile radius of an elementary public school and a two and one half-mile radius of a secondary public school, on all portions of the county's or the municipality's streets that are located along hazardous routes that students use to walk to and from school. A county or municipality may use funds collected from permits, donations, county, federal, and State grants, and any other funds to provide for the construction and maintenance of sidewalks as required by the bill.
